The formula used to calculate the area of a circle is A=\u03c0r2A = \\pi r^2A=\u03c0r2, which means the area is equal to the constant pi multiplied by the square of the radius.<\/p>\n\n\n\n<p>In this problem, the area is given as 113.04 square inches. Since pi is approximately 3.14, we substitute both the area and pi into the formula. This gives the equation 113.04=3.14\u00d7r2113.04 = 3.14 \\times r^2113.04=3.14\u00d7r2. The next step is to isolate r2r^2r2 by dividing both sides of the equation by 3.14. This results in r2=36r^2 = 36r2=36. Once you have the value of r2r^2r2, you can find the radius by taking the square root of 36. The square root of 36 is 6, so the radius of the circle is 6 inches.<\/p>\n\n\n\n<p>This process demonstrates how algebra can be used to reverse a formula and solve for a missing variable. Instead of calculating area from a known radius, we start with the area and work backward to find the radius.
